Givenchy :: Fall/Winter 12

In Designer, Fashion, Paris Fashion Week on March 14, 2012 at 9:29 AM

Ricardo Tisci gives good fashion.  not only do his collections for Givenchy amaze the elitest of the fashion world, but also celebrities, musicians and mere mortals alike.

his collection for fall went to a dark place, as did many this season. the collection first started with glistening leather looks covering models from head to toe, with a peak-a-boo of skin at or above the knee. with an equestrian feel, the jackets were cut close to the body and often flared out at the hip, or bustled at the back. the boots were a staple piece, a mix of leather and pony hair on stacked wedges, giving the effect of a horses leg.  the collection ended with looks incorporating pops of red, found on the asymetrical side panels of a jacket, a wide cut leather pant and on an embellished tank.
